Details and patient eligibility

About

This open-label study will assess the efficacy and safety of Tarceva (Erlotinib) in patients with locally advanced, metastatic or recurrent non-small cell lung cancer who have not received previous chemotherapy for their disease and who present epidermal growth factor receptor mutations. Patients will receive Tarceva 150 mg orally daily until disease progression or unacceptable toxicity occurs.

Inclusion criteria

  • Adult patients, >/= 18 years of age
  • Locally advanced (Stage IIIB), metastatic (Stage IV) or recurrent non-small cell lung cancer with mutations in the tyrosine kinase domain of the epidermal growth factor receptor (EGFR)
  • At least one measurable lesion according to RECIST criteria
  • European Cooperative Oncology Group (ECOG) performance status 0-2
  • Adequate hematological, liver and renal function
  • Patients with stable cerebral metastases who have received surgical or radiotherapy will be eligible

Exclusion criteria

  • Previous chemotherapy or therapy against EGFR for metastatic disease (neoadjuvant or adjuvant therapy after radical surgery is allowed if finalized >/= 6 months before entering the study)
  • History of another neoplasm except for carcinoma in situ of the cervix, adequately treated basal cell skin carcinoma, radically treated prostate carcinoma with good prognosis (Gleason </= 6), or another curatively treated neoplasm without evidence of disease in the last 5 years
  • Symptomatic cerebral metastases
  • Any significant ophthalmologic abnormality
  • Use of coumarins
  • Pregnant or breast-feeding women
  • Pre-existing parenchymal lung disease such as pulmonary fibrosis, lymphangiosis and carcinomatosis (if this is the only presence of the disease)
